On October 3, members of our Lenoir County 4-H Shooting Sports Club who qualified at Regionals competed at the NC 4-H State Shooting Sports tournament in Ellerbe, NC. Some of the members shot their personal bests!

We are so proud of this team and coaches for their hard work and dedication year after year. What a great group to represent us at State competition!

In this episode of The Best Better Podcast, hosts Joel and Abbigail sit down with NC State University’s College of Agriculture and Life Sciences Dean, Dr. Garey Fox, and NC State Extension Director, Dr. David Monks.

Together, they dive into the future of agriculture, youth leadership, and the vital role 4-H plays in shaping tomorrow’s leaders.

From supporting young people in their communities to preparing the next generation for careers in agriculture and beyond, this conversation is filled with insight, inspiration, and a vision for the future of youth development in North Carolina!
